Yoshnee speaks with Kai Yee, a PhD candidate at Oxford specializing in cancer immunology. From growing up in Malaysia and studying biomedical science at Imperial College London, Kai Yee shares how she adapted to life in the UK, and found her way into cutting-edge cancer research. We also talk about the challenges of shifting from traditional education to a research-driven mindset and what it means to represent Malaysia on the global science stage. Tune in!
